Chinaunix首页 | 论坛 | 博客
  • 博客访问: 15491430
  • 博文数量: 112
  • 博客积分: 11195
  • 博客等级: 上将
  • 技术积分: 1989
  • 用 户 组: 普通用户
  • 注册时间: 2005-06-20 11:04
文章分类

全部博文(112)

文章存档

2013年(2)

2012年(27)

2011年(6)

2010年(11)

2009年(6)

2007年(7)

2006年(23)

2005年(30)

分类: LINUX

2006-12-12 00:53:01

前些时间有个小项目需要用shell编写一些小程序,其中需要编写一个让用户修改密码的东东,
用户需求就是这么BT,系统自带的passwd多好啊,没办法只得写了,由于不想装expect(实际上懒得装)。
flw大侠提示passwd有个--stdin的东东,于是。。。。
当时问了不少人,都说不知道怎么办。
[root@fly root]# echo 222222|passwd --stdin root
Changing password for user root.
passwd: all authentication tokens updated successfully.
阅读(59047) | 评论(2) | 转发(0) |
给主人留下些什么吧!~~

szedwin2011-05-22 21:18:19

这个方法目前我也在用,远望技术网专注linux和perl编程,里面也有相关的文章:http://www.ywjs.net

bzhao2010-01-15 08:15:41

我在Kubuntu 9.10 下这个不工作。